**Night Shift Onboarding — Canteen Access**

The Larkfield House canteen on level 2 is shared with our neighbours at Bryntor Analytics, whose staff may use it between 22:00 and 06:00. Please be courteous, but never discuss project work in the seating area. Night shift staff may use the kitchenette and vending wall at any time. The main servery shutters are locked after 21:30; do not attempt to open them. To enter the canteen after hours, use the keypad beside the east door and enter the following code.

staff pass of badup-kawig = bdg-TYN-3

# TilePloy Prefetcher — Contacts

TilePloy prefetches map tiles ahead of the viewport for the Cartwheel navigation app. Core fetch logic is owned by the Marrow team; cache eviction belongs to Platform Storage. Reviews touching the priority queue need a Marrow approver. Benchmarks must accompany any change to the prefetch radius. For ownership questions or to request a fast-track review, email the Marrow rotation.

alerts address for kafof-bagag: kasael@olvarqdyn.corp

// SWEEP_WINDOW_HOURS controls the Duskmill retention sweeper.
// Raised from 24 to 36 after the Keldra tenant purge overlapped
// nightly backfill and deleted rows still referenced by the audit
// mirror. Do not lower without sign-off from the Duskmill data
// leads. Sweeper skips tables tagged legal-hold; that list lives
// in config, not here. Flagging for the weekly sync; the token from
// the last verified sweep run is below.

trace token, bagag-kawep: htk6_d2d45a